Avoid sidebar in selected posts?
 
Is there some way of excluding a sidebar in selected posts?
My goal is to exclude the inner right sidebar not only from a category's front page (like here) but also from all that category's posts (basically all the posts containing maps - like here).
Any way to do that through the settings - or must I use some plugin (like Widget logic)?

PS Just to make it slightly more tricky, the "Kart" (maps) category posts are all also connected to some other category (like the category Lombardia - as with the second linked example above).
Thanks,

paulae Oct 25, 2009 08:07 AM

In the theme options, configure sidebars area, you can show or not show sidebars by category or by page. To control it on individual posts in a category would require some custom code, probably.
